It is known that I love me a hot cereal, especially at this time of year. I had this OTE Superfoods 'Power of Red' oat cereal (RRP £2.29) with hot rice milk and a drizzle of agave straight from the carton and it was delicious. I expected it to be really 'healthy' tasting (which isn't always a good thing), but it was sweet, comforting and definitely warmed me up on a cold morning.
This year I have vowed to pack in the fruit and veggies like never before and cut back on processed or 'pre-made' products. The organic pear puree pouch (try saying that 10 times) by Clearspring (RRP 89p) was perfect for giving me a little sugary fruit hit before my gym session and was surprisingly filling. It would also make a great 'breakfast on the run' when teamed with a cereal bar.


I remember Hectares Sweet Potato Crisps (RRP £1) from a previous TVK box so was thrilled to discover them in a new flavour. Salt and black pepper is a favourite of mine when it comes to crisps. As always, the crisps were wonderfully crunchy and delicious.
Since I've been receiving TVK's boxes I swear I've only had to purchase washing powder ONCE. They always come up trumps with the eco-friendly household items. Washing powder is one of those things that still vexes me as a vegan so it's so helpful to have surprise product discoveries sent to my door. These GreenFrog soapnuts (RRP £3.99) look like they'll last a long time. I've tried soapnut powder tabs before (another TVK find) but never in their natural state, so looking forward to giving these a go!


Okaaaaay, I'll be honest, this Creative Nature Tropical Treat bar (RRP 99p) wasn't my cup of tea at all. I couldn't finish it. HOWEVER, this is the only variety of theirs that I've tried that I haven't liked. I'm not a huge fan of coconut to begin with and the combo of coconut and ginger really didn't work for me in this form but all the coconut-heads out there will probably love it!
I remember the regular Pulsin Raw Choc Brownie (RRP £1.79) from the first ever TVK box I received so I was thrilled to see one in this box. This one had raspberries and goji and was seriously yummy as a study snack with a cup of green tea. Almost completely guilt-free too! Not something I could afford to indulge in often but there are often bulk-buy deals on Amazon for Pulsin products.
